diff --git a/javascript/main.entry.js.REMOVED.git-id b/javascript/main.entry.js.REMOVED.git-id index 8227b78..92d6526 100644 --- a/javascript/main.entry.js.REMOVED.git-id +++ b/javascript/main.entry.js.REMOVED.git-id @@ -1 +1 @@ -9c068d1d470911810bea124edae4ce5372f70370 \ No newline at end of file +f4a9a373b9d941a4f46b8f50c890dbe637bc9afe \ No newline at end of file diff --git a/javascript/main.entry.js.map.REMOVED.git-id b/javascript/main.entry.js.map.REMOVED.git-id index 25a11bd..20b5052 100644 --- a/javascript/main.entry.js.map.REMOVED.git-id +++ b/javascript/main.entry.js.map.REMOVED.git-id @@ -1 +1 @@ -29cf5f5b8e25714298cade003f51f052e1d6ef7f \ No newline at end of file +9aa6f92e1d185e959f8591b0372989a7c6ec0300 \ No newline at end of file diff --git a/src/src/mixins/languageMixin.js b/src/src/mixins/languageMixin.js index f36a1e7..ee75ca0 100644 --- a/src/src/mixins/languageMixin.js +++ b/src/src/mixins/languageMixin.js @@ -178,6 +178,12 @@ export default { } for (const index in texts) { const text = texts[index] + if (this.cancelMultiTranslate) { + // 如果取消了翻译,跳过 + callback(this._translateRes(true, '', text, '', from_lang, to_lang, translateApi, translateApiConfig), index) + completeFunc() + continue + } this.translate(text, from_lang, to_lang, translateApi, translateApiConfig).then(res => { callback(res, index) completeFunc()